Big changes on the sewing machine front.

I guess I should start this off by saying I have been a Bernina user and lover for over 30 years. My school taught Home Ec using Berninas and I was hooked.  I have two sewing machines and a small embroidery machine.  The small embroidery was just enough to whet my whistle and wish for a bigger one.  I quilt most of my quilt tops and find if I get very big they are hard to fit into my regular machines.  I sort of looked at larger machines in the Bernina line.  Although I found a couple that I was interested in I had trouble getting good info from the dealer.  I have had this problem in several other dealerships over the years.  Great machine but not great service.  I hope I haven't offended anyone.  I truly love the machines.  Since I moved here to CT I have been going to The Yankee Quilter for my supplies, and to quilt with a great group of ladies.  Most of these ladies sew with Viking (Husqvarna) machines.  That is the machine sold in the shop.  Well yesterday I asked the owner to show me what her machines can do.  Well at the end of her showing me I fell in love with the Ruby.  It is a large quilting and embroidery machine.  I will get many improvements with the size of this machine and I am looking forward to getting it.  I placed an order for it today.  I am sad that the great service I get at this shop was not available at either of my local Bernina dealers but I feel like I am off on a new adventure!  Woo-hoo!
